10 agorot 1978

A total of 104.335.750 units were minted at the Winnipeg mint. It is made of Aluminium. It weighs 1,60 g and has a diameter of 21,50 mm. Its rarity is catalogued as very scarce. An important note for this coin is “תשל"ח - JE(5)738”. Its market value ranges from $0.22 to $0.69 depending on the grade.
